Location It’s nice to come back to a place where you can have a rest after an eventful day in the city Hotel «Pondok Massas Ubud» is located in Ubud. This hotel is located 2 km from the city center. You can take a walk and explore the neighbourhood area of the hotel — Ubud Monkey Forest, Ubud Palace and Tegallalang Rice Terrace. At the hotel Spend an evening in a nice atmosphere of the bar. It’s time to have a nice meal! Stop by the restaurant. Want to be always on-line? Wi-Fi is available. If you travel by car, there’s a parking zone. The following services are also available for the guests: a massage room, a spa center and a doctor. Sports fans are going to love a fitness center and a diving club. Tourists who can’t live without swimming will appreciate an aquapark and an outdoor pool. To book an excursion, consult the tour assistance desk of the hotel. The staff of the hotel will order a transfer for you. Additional services that the hotel offers to its guests: a laundry, dry cleaning, ironing, press, car rental, a safe-deposit box and a concierge. The staff of the hotel speaks English.

Information about the type of meals included in the price is indicated in the rate details. Meals may be limited during Ramadan., Fee for an extra bed: 300,000.00 IDR per night. The number of extra beds depends on the room category. You must take a look at the information about the size of the selected room., Couples checking into the same room must present a valid marriage certificate upon check-in. Otherwise, the property may reject the booking or request that a second room be booked., To prevent the spread of the Mpox virus, the Indonesian Ministry of Health has resumed health screening for international travelers (both Indonesian and foreign nationals) entering Indonesia from August 27, 2024. This includes completing an electronic self-declaration form called SATUSEHAT Health Pass, which must be completed on a dedicated web platform.
